Tesla working through many challenges to set up manufacturing plant in India: Musk
Washington, January 13
Elon Musk, an American entrepreneur and the founder of Tesla, said that the electric vehicle company continues to face a lot of challenges with the Indian government regarding the setting up of car production in India.
"Still working through a lot of challenges with the government, " Musk answered on Twitter.
In 2020, Musk announced plans to open the production of Tesla electric vehicles in India. A subsidiary of Tesla, India Motors And Energy Private Limited, was established in Bengaluru in southwest India. Musk said he was ready to build a Tesla factory in India if the country reduces the cost of importing electric vehicles.
